Presentation
Right shoulder pain and weakness for the last 2 months. Clinical diagnosis - rotator cuff tear. Patient referred for sonography to check rotator cuff status.

Axial view of the shoulder shows Os acromiale.
Shoulder AP oblique (standing) radiograph shows reduction in acromio-humeral distance.




' Two AC joints' - second one is seen when acromion is traced posteriorly from the acromioclavicular joint.
A tear of supraspinatus and infraspinatus tendons with 3 cm retraction falls under massive tear category. A tear of tendon results in loss of muscle belly function. This causes muscle atrophy and fatty infiltration of the infraspinatus muscle, compared to normal appearing teres minor.
Case Discussion
An os acromiale represents an unfused accessory ossification centre of the acromion of the scapula.
